Lord Spencer wrote:I agree with most your points Arq with the exception of Muntari.

Frankly, he is solid for the team, especially when our defense sucks as much as it does.

On the subject of Bonera, the man have been a constant letdown for Milan fans for the entirety of his existence. It is baffling that such a terrible player continuously gets game-time.


It's good to see someone else acknowledge his value to the team. He is severely lacking in technique and his temper is extremely annoying and dangerous even for the team at times , but no one can question what he brings in the defensive department and how important that is.

And he always gives 100% . I can see how much he may restrict our play sometimes , more often than not actually , but as long as this defence exists in this form , weak , Muntari is needed. And going by last season and these 2 last games , Muntari has even helped us with the goals , which is way more than i could ever ask from a player like Muntari.

I actually think he is having his best years with Milan tbh. Laughable technique and whatnot , he is a ferocious player and has his use . It's been a while now since last season when he won me over.

Good thug Muntari giving it all for the team . Can't complain . I mostly expect good games from him nowdays . He was also one of our best players last season and barely got any praise for it . 2 games in the season and he already seems better than last season , even though that has mostly to do with the team actually being better. Still , Sulleyman is fearless and passionate for Milan , a player who we really need , despite his limits.
